Latest Patents
Ming Meng's latest patents include a "Renewable energy-based hybrid bi-directionally interactive DC traction power supply system." This innovative system comprises two traction substations, each equipped with transformers, rectifiers, bidirectional AC-DC converters, a DC bus, a catenary, a steel rail, and a section post. The system effectively utilizes distributed generation and recycles electric locomotive braking energy, thereby reducing DC voltage fluctuations and enhancing the reliability of the DC traction power supply system.
Another significant patent is for "Peptides for transport of therapeutics and their carriers in mouse models and humans." This system is designed for the targeted delivery of various agents, including molecular probes, therapeutic agents, and imaging agents. It utilizes a composition containing the agent and a targeting moiety specific to a determinant at the target location. This innovative approach enables effective and safe targeting and transport of agents, making it valuable for research applications and clinical interventions.
